Overview

This detailed view of calculation methods involved in magnetic properties of transition metal complexes starts at an elementary level and proceeds gradually through theory and calculations to offer sufficient background for original work. Topics include free ions and crystal field theory, perturbation theory, and magnetism of polynuclear species. 1973 edition.
